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our crew will arrive at your home, assess the damage, and create a customized plan to extract the water and dry your property. This step is crucial in determining the best course of action and ensuring we don’t miss any areas that need attention.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use our powerful pumps to extract the water from your home, including floors, walls, and ceilings. Our equipment is designed to handle large quantities of water, and we’ll work efficiently to reduce downtime and get your home back to normal.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
After the water is extracted, we’ll use our industrial-grade drying systems to dry your property. This includes using dehumidifiers to remove excess moisture from the air and prevent further damage.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once your property is dry, we’ll clean and sanitize all affected areas to prevent mold and mildew growth. This includes using eco-friendly cleaning products that are safe for your family and pets.
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ction
Finally, we’ll work with you to restore your home to its original condition. This may include repairing or replacing damaged walls, floors, and ceilings, as well as restoring your home’s original beauty.

Water Heater Burst Water Removal Cost in Mansfield, MA
The cost of water heater burst water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Mansfield, MA. Our prices range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the situation. We’ll provide you with a free estimate after assessing the damage and creating a customized plan to restore your home.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ction | $500 – $2,000 | The amount of water extracted and the equipment used can affect the cost. |
| Drying and dehumidification | $1,000 – $3,000 | The size of the affected area and the equipment used can affect the cost. |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$500 – $1,500 | The extent of the cleaning and sanitizing required can affect the cost. |
| Restoration and reconstruction | $2,000 – $5,000 | The extent of the restoration and reconstruction required can affect the cost. |
| Equipment rental | $500 – $1,000 | The type and duration of equipment rental can affect the cost. |
| Travel fees | $100 – $500 | The distance to your location and the time of day can affect the cost. |

Q: What causes a water heater burst?
A: A water heater burst can be caused by a variety of factors, including corrosion, mineral buildup, and manufacturing defects. Our team can help you identify the root cause and provide a solution.
